==Background==
'''Mauda power station''' is a 1000 megawatt (MW) coal-fired power station of [[National Thermal Power Corporation]] under construction in Maharashta, India. The first 500 MW unit was commissioned on April 19, 2012<ref>[http://www.cea.nic.in/reports/monthly/executive_rep/apr12/7.pdf ALL INDIA REGIONWISE GENERATING INSTALLED CAPACITY (MW) OF POWER UTILITIES INCLUDING ALLOCATED SHARES IN JOINT AND CENTRAL SECTOR UTILITIES,] Central Electricity Authority, April 30, 2012</ref> As of February 2012, the second 500 MW unit was scheduled to be completed in April 2013.<ref>National Thermal Power Corporation, [https://www.ntpc.co.in/index.php?option=com_content&view=article&id=27&Itemid=76&lang=en "Future Capacity Additions"], National Thermal Power Corporation website, accessed June 2010.</ref><ref>[http://www.cea.nic.in/reports/proj_mon/broad_status.pdf "Monthly Report on Broad Status of Thermal Power Projects in the Country"] Government of India Ministry of Power, February 2012.</ref>
